Luxurious Accommodations with a Historical Twist
Hotel Parador De Vilalba features rooms that seamlessly fuse contemporary comforts with medieval charm. The hotel is composed of an octagonal medieval fortified tower and a newer building designed in local country house style. Guests can enjoy air-conditioned rooms equipped with modern amenities while being enveloped in the historical ambiance that the tower's architecture provides.
A Gastronomic Journey in Restaurante Enxebre Castelo dos Andrade
The hotel's dining experience is anchored by the Restaurante Enxebre Castelo dos Andrade, located within the Parador's stately tower which formed part of a castle gifted by King Pedro the Cruel. Here, guests indulge in Galician cuisine, enjoying traditional dishes prepared with local products, in a setting filled with history and grandeur.

Parador De Vilalba: Explore History and Nature from a Prime Location
Located in an ancient, noble town, guests at the hotel are perfectly positioned to explore the surrounding landscapes, including the La Madalena river beach, the medicinal Charca del Alligal, and the scenic trails of the Serra do Xistral and Monseivane mountain. The hotel is also a mere 35 km from Lugo, where the Roman wall awaits history enthusiasts, and exquisite tapas cater to culinary explorers.
